A Study to Evaluate Molnupiravir (MK-4482; MOV) in Participants With Severe Renal Impairment (MK-4482-003)
An Open-Label, Single-Dose Study to Evaluate the Pharmacokinetics of Molnupiravir (MK-4482; MOV) in Participants With Severe Renal Impairment

Description
Inclusion Criteria:
The key Inclusion Criteria include but are not limited to the following:
- Body mass index (BMI) ≥18.5 kg/m^2 and ≤35 kg/m^2
- Healthy participants: Baseline est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R) ≥90 mL/min based on the 2021 Chronic Kidney Disease Epidemiology Collaboration (CKD-EPI) Creatinine equation
- Severe renal impairment participants: Baseline est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R) <30 mL/min based on the 2021 CKD-EPI Creatinine equation
Exclusion Criteria:
The key Exclusion Criteria include but are not limited to the following:
- Positive for hepatitis B surface antigen (HBsAg), hepatitis C antibodies or human immunodeficiency virus (HIV)
- History of major surgery, donated or lost 1 unit of blood (approximately 500 mL) within 4 weeks prior to the prestudy (screening) visit
Severe renal impairment participants:
- History or presence of renal artery stenosis
- Had a renal transplant
- Currently taking medications to treat chronic medical conditions associated with renal disease if participant has not been on a stable regimen for at least 1 month and/or is unable to withhold the use of medication(s) within 4 hours prior to and 8 hours after administration of the study drug

Experimental: Panel A - Severe Renal Impairment Group
Participants with severe renal impairment will receive a single oral 800 mg dose of molnupiravir.
|
Four 200 mg capsules administered orally as a single dose

Number of Participants Who Experienced an Adverse Event (AE)
Time Frame: Up to Day 15
|
An AE was any untoward medical occurrence in a clinical study participant, temporally associated with the use of study intervention, whether or not considered related to the study intervention.
An AE was therefore any unfavorable and unintended sign (including an abnormal laboratory finding), symptom, or disease (new or exacerbated) temporally associated with the use of a study intervention.
The number of participants who experienced an AE were reported.
